Prevalence of mungbean yellow mosaic virus on greengram in northern parts of Karnataka

Abstract
Globally, mungbean yellow mosaic disease acting as a major constraint of greengram production. Its incidence isalso gradually increasing in northern parts Karnataka. Mungbean yellow mosaic disease has peculiar symptoms likeinitially yellow-coloured spots scattered on young leaves followed by yellow mosaic pattern and puckering and slowdrying of yellow leaves and wither. Infected plants bear few flowers and pods with some immature and deformed seeds.Pods of the infected plants were reduced in size and turned yellow in colour. Roving survey was conducted for two seasons,viz., kharif 2021 and summer 2021-22 to know per cent disease incidence in Bagalkot, Belagavi, Dharwad, and Gadagdistricts of northern parts of Karnataka. Among the four districts, average maximum incidence of 16.85 per cent wasrecorded in Gadag followed by Dharwad (15.01%), whereas the lowest incidence of 11.58 per cent was noticed in Bagalkotdistrict during kharif. Maximum incidence of 30.10 per cent was recorded in Dharwad followed by Belagavi (25.02%),whereas the lowest incidence of 20.59 per cent was noticed in Bagalkot district during summer.
